Connecting. Growing together.As aBusiness Development Advisor(BDA),
you will be responsible for identifying prospects, driving lead
generation activities, qualifying leads and supporting the Solution
Sales Executives in their top of funnel sales processes. The
Business Development Advisor will work as part of a team supporting
growth activities in the Provider Market across all products in
their assigned team's purview.You'll enjoy the flexibility to
telecommute* from anywhere within the U.S. as you take on some
tough challenges.Primary Responsibilities:
- Generates new business leads/ pre-pipeline development through
daily prospecting calls and emails to prospective new or existing
clients around assigned products and solutions
- Leverages data from various internal resources like Definitive,
Salesforce, Analytic Zone to inform territory strategy
- Determines appropriate contacts for prospecting various
products in the portfolio
- Collaborates with Provider Sales Operations, Marketing and
Market Solutions on outreach messaging
- Tracks activities pertaining to prospecting initiatives in
Salesforce; opens new opportunities in Salesforce using Provider
stage progression guidelines
- Maintains strong working knowledge of market trends,
competitors in assigned market and industry developments to
identify new opportunities
- Optimizes Marketing campaigns and initiatives, driving both
participation and follow up engagement from conferences and client
meetings; timely follow-up of trade show, email, webinar, mailing,
phone, web and other leads to generate more businessQualifying the
pipeline:
- Follows up on Marketing leads in a timely manner and sets up
and facilitates calls and meetings designed to qualify a
prospective opportunity
- Conducts discovery interviews and conversations with prospects
to determine whether there is an opportunity and the timing of that
opportunity
- Ensures a seamless pass-off to the Solution Sales Executives
and/or Account Executives as appropriateSolution Sales Partnership:
- Partners with assigned Solution Sales Executives on overall
strategy to ensure strong pipeline build towards goal
achievement
- Drives outreach strategy and activities in conjunction with
Solution Sales Executives and Account Executives based on
relationship history with client contacts
- Conducts territory research to support Solution Sales
Executives assigned territory / product penetration
- Collaborate with the Solution Sales Executive for execution on
pre-pipeline to Stage 1 internal and external activities.Oversee
pipeline to point of handoff to the SE at Stage 2You'll be rewarded
